A little poem about the little joys of life
1 min readJun 15, 2020
A forgotten bush, an overgrown path,
Feeble fluttering wings of a moth.
Million hues on a farewell sky,
And starlight shimmering over the roof.
Specks of beauty in nooks and crannies;
Silent, delicate, yet oh so vibrant…
